To drive your vehicle as a taxi or private rental vehicle (PHV), you must register it. Private hire drivers are professional drivers who transport passengers for remuneration and, therefore, TfL requires you to need a medical examination similar to that of drivers of large vehicles (buses, coaches and lorries). These standards are based on compliance with DVLA Group 2 licensing requirements. To ensure that drivers are safe, honest and trustworthy, you must undergo an extensive disclosure check by the Disclosure & Barring Service (DBS) before issuing your licence. Having a criminal record will not necessarily prevent you from getting a license, as it depends on the type of crime it was and how long it was. TfL will also look at your driving licence to see if you have any convictions for driving, but again, this won`t necessarily exclude you from the application process. To hold a driver`s licence, you must be at least 21 years old and there are no exceptions to this rule. However, there is no upper age limit, provided you meet the other licensing requirements, so you can expect a long career in the private rental industry. To obtain a PCO licence, the applicant must have held a full licence for at least three years (for UK licences, this includes the 2-year trial period). TfL will not consider granting a PCO licence until the applicant has held it for 3 years.

Based on the license information for private rental vehicles (PHVs) as of September 2021, approximately 14,000 vehicles (18% of the entire fleet) are challenged with the PHV ZEC registration requirement. Of these, more than 4,700 (6% of the entire fleet) are purely electric. The vehicle must meet at least the Euro 6 emission standard if an internal combustion engine is part of the vehicle specifications (e.g. hybrid vehicles). To meet current PHV ZEC licensing requirements, a vehicle must: You don`t need the same knowledge and skills as a London taxi driver, as private rides are booked in advance, so trips can be planned in advance.

However, you will still need to demonstrate a certain level of topographic skills that will allow you to plan a trip, including map reading and route selection. You must prove your topographic competence to a TfL authorised topographic testing centre. We are officially approved by TfL to carry out topographic tests.
